How To Choose The Right Machinery For Your Woodshop?
Know Your Projects Before You Buy Anything
Before you drop money on any machine, get honest with yourself about what you're actually building. Furniture guys need different tools than someone doing small craft pieces or cabinetry. A table saw might be non-negotiable for one person and barely useful for another. Figure out your niche first, then shop.
Space Changes Everything
That beautiful cabinet saw looks amazing online, but will it even fit in your garage? Measure your shop space realistically, including room to move materials around and stand comfortably while working. A lot of woodworkers end up regretting a purchase simply because they didn't account for how cramped things would feel once the machine was actually sitting there.
New Isn't Always Better Than Used
Brand new machinery comes with warranties and shiny paint, sure, but it also comes with a steeper price tag. Checking out wood tool auctions can get you solid, reliable equipment for a fraction of retail cost, especially older cast iron machines that were often built tougher than what's manufactured today.
Don't Skip Power Requirements
This one trips up a lot of beginners. Some machines need 220V outlets, and your shop might only be wired for standard household power. Before you buy anything with a bigger motor, check what your electrical setup can actually handle, or you'll end up with an expensive tool sitting unused in the corner.
Quality Over Quantity, Every Time
It's tempting to buy five mediocre tools instead of two great ones, but that usually backfires. A well-built table saw or planer will serve you for decades, while cheaper alternatives often need replacing within a few years. Start with fewer, higher-quality machines, and expand your shop gradually as your skills and projects grow.
